
Bitcoin Policy Hour Ep. 2: Bitcoin vs. Gold, The U.S. Strategic Pivot Explained
About this episode
Episode #2 of the Bitcoin Policy Hour hosted by the Bitcoin Policy Institute. Geopolitics and policy experts Matthew Pines, Zack Shapiro and Zack Cohen discuss America's Bitcoin and gold strategies in the context of a new monetary order and U.S.-China competition. They game out for what reasons, and with what likelihood, the U.S. may pivot from hoarding gold, to accumulating Bitcoin, and what this could mean for global capital flows and international relations.
